Let me explain why these 3 workbooks are essential. First, you've got to understand yourself and your core business before you can start off selling something. Next, you can't go it alone. You need other peeps. And finally, there are smart ways to develop products and often they involve other people, other expertise/joint ventures.

Each workbook builds off the other. So writing informational products to build a business is great, but it must be done strategically, with purpose, with clear objectives and a plan.
